Default Will this I.C.E fit my hawkeye?

Hi - I was looking to change the I.C.E system in my '06 hawkeye. Does anyone know if this will be compatable?

Pioneer app radio SPH-DA 110

If it's standard double din (which I think it is) it will fit no probs. Here's a pic of a similar Pioneer double din in my blob:



You'll just need a harness adapter for a couple of quid
